Old and new methods of communication. At right is the former home of Samuel Morse (1791-1872), who invented the electric telegraph and the Morse code. He transmitted the first telegraph message on 24th May 1844. At upper left is the BT tower, a major UK communications hub and landmark. Opened originally in 1965 as a transmitter for high frequency radio and microwaves, it continues to be a functioning telecommunications centre today.
